Iris Plus 640 vs Iris Plus 655 benchmarks

For gaming, the Iris Plus 640 graphics card is better than the Iris Plus 655 in our tests.

By comparing the spec sheets, both the Iris Plus 640 and the Iris Plus 655 have the same base clock speed. Despite this, the Iris Plus 640 has a slightly higher boost clock speed: the maximum frequency the chip can reach if power delivery and thermals allow.

In addition, both the Iris Plus 640 and the Iris Plus 655 have an identical TDP. TDP (Thermal Design Power) measures total heat output from the chip.

In conclusion, all specs and GPU benchmarks considered, will recommend the Iris Plus 640 over the Iris Plus 655.
